Inclusion Criteria:
- Histologically or cytologically newly diagnosed as unresectable and metastasis advanced lung adenocarcinoma(Stage IV, Seventh Edition of the UICC/AJCC Classification for Lung Cancer).
- At least one measurable objective tumor lesion, spiral CT or PET-CT examination: the shortest diameter ≥2cm,and no obvious necrosis
- Life expectancy ≥12weeks
- Patients receive palliative radiotherapy for bone's pain relief; patients receive radiotherapy for brain metastasis、patients after brain transfer operation or radiation therapy are allowed to enter the research.
- 18≤Patients'age <70 years.
- Electrocolonogram (ECOG) Score:0-1.
- Granulocyte count ≥ 2.0×109/L, platelet count ≥ 100×109/L.
- Serum bilirubin within the normal range.
- Aspartate aminotransferase ( AST ), Alanine aminotransferase ( ALT ) within the normal range(if the patients is diagonosed as liver metastasis,his/her AST/ALT should not surpass 1.5 times of the normal range ).
- Serum creatinine within the normal range and creatinine clearance rate ≥60ml/min
- Compliance with research requirements and be able to follow up.
- Within 72 hours before the treatment, all women pregnant with pregnant possibility should undergo pregnancy test and get negative results.
- Patients with fertility ability should take effective contraceptive techniques.
- Sign informed consent of this clinic trial.
Exclusion Criteria:
- Lung adenocarcinoma patients who received systemic chemotherapy/thoracic radiotherapy/targeted therapy
- Received resection, cutting or aspiration within seven days
- Any unstable systemic diseases (including peptic ulcer、active infection、grade4 hypertension、unstable angina、congestive heart failure、liver, metabolic disorders or fracture、unhealing wound )
- Chronic kidney disease history(including chronic nephritis, nephrotic syndrome, Obstruction of urinary tract etc. caused by Urinary calculus)
- have to use anticoagulant drugs at the same time
- patients with obvious coagulation disorders、active bleeding and bleeding tendency
- Any other malignancies (complete cure of cervical carcinoma in situ/basal cell carcinoma/squamous cell carcinoma are excluded )happened within 5 years.
- Signifinant weight loss, weight lost during the 6 weeks more than or equal to 10%
- Patients who take bone metastasis as the only observing index
- Allergic to escherichia coli preparation
- Used Endostar before
- Lactating women
- Contraindications written on Pemetrexed、Carboplatin、Dexamethasone instructions
- Allergic to radiographic contrast agents
- In the middle or planning to attend other clinic trails

Experimental: endostar2
CT Perfusion Imaging(CTPI) at D0, D21 of the first cycle、D6, D14 of the second cycle, measure blood flow ( BF ), blood volume ( BV ), mean transit time ( MTT ), start time ( TTS ), time to peak ( TTP ), Patlak blood volume ( pBV ), vascular permeability etc. before/after tumor tissue treatment.
|
Endostar TM 7.5mg/m2,intravenous drip, Day 1to Day 10;Pemetrexed 500mg/m2, intravenous drip, Day 6; Carboplatin AUC=5,intravenous drip, Day 6; 21 days as a cycle, 4 cycles in all.
|
|
Experimental: endostar1
CT Perfusion Imaging(CTPI) at D0,D6, D14, D21 of the first period, measure blood flow ( BF ), blood volume ( BV ), mean transit time ( MTT ), start time ( TTS ), time to peak ( TTP ), Patlak blood volume ( pBV ), vascular permeability etc. before/after tumor tissue treatment.
|
Endostar TM 7.5mg/m2,intravenous drip, Day 1to Day 10;Pemetrexed 500mg/m2, intravenous drip, Day 6; Carboplatin AUC=5,intravenous drip, Day 6; 21 days as a cycle, 4 cycles in all.
